In the previous chapter we elaborated on the inner and outer views of the Designer and the Field Robot. In this Chapter, we discuss consequences from this in the framework of multi-robot coordination. Also, in the previous chapter we identified the connectivity between the POMDP and the conceptual decision making on the level of detailness the Field Robot can choose in the online operation. However, as we will see from the discussions in this Chapter, the POMDP formulation is not sufficiently generic, in terms of the formulation of the process of finding solutions for it. Therefore, we identify the Potts model as a generic replacement, which finally allows us to formulate a completely holistic model from which we will derive autonomy metrics in the next chapter.
